diff --git a/WarehouseMgr/Tnb.WarehouseMgr/WareHouseService.cs b/WarehouseMgr/Tnb.WarehouseMgr/WareHouseService.cs index fc650102..d5434dd6 100644 --- a/WarehouseMgr/Tnb.WarehouseMgr/WareHouseService.cs +++ b/WarehouseMgr/Tnb.WarehouseMgr/WareHouseService.cs @@ -353,7 +353,7 @@ namespace Tnb.WarehouseMgr taskCode = it.bill_code, sourceName = it.startpoint_code, targetName = it.endpoint_code, - carryCode = it.carry_code, + containerCode = it.carry_code, })); Log.Information($"请求地址:{url}"); foreach (var (k, v) in taskChainCodeDic) diff --git a/WarehouseMgr/Tnb.WarehouseMgr/WmskittingOutService.cs b/WarehouseMgr/Tnb.WarehouseMgr/WmskittingOutService.cs index 25cb141d..131c9fd7 100644 --- a/WarehouseMgr/Tnb.WarehouseMgr/WmskittingOutService.cs +++ b/WarehouseMgr/Tnb.WarehouseMgr/WmskittingOutService.cs @@ -361,9 +361,10 @@ namespace Tnb.WarehouseMgr { await _db.Ado.BeginTranAsync(); var tasks = new List>>(); + Func>? upateNullCarryFunc = carryIt => Task.Run(() => _db.CopyNew().Updateable(carryIt).ExecuteCommandAsync()); foreach (var carryIt in carrys) { - tasks.Add(_carryService.UpdateNullCarry(carryIt, carryIt => Task.Run(() => _db.CopyNew().Updateable(carryIt).ExecuteCommandAsync()))); + tasks.Add(_carryService.UpdateNullCarry(carryIt, upateNullCarryFunc)); } var all = await Task.WhenAll(tasks.Select(t => t.Unwrap())); if (all.All(x => x > 0))